FAQ for Windows Product Key Viewer v1.07    Windows Product Key Viewer

Question  Does Windows Product Key Viewer work with Volume License Keys (VLKs) or Multiple Activation Keys (MAKs)?

Yes when you run Windows Product Key Viewer it will display the Volume License Key (VLK) of all versions Windows, except for Vista or higher. Microsoft changed the way VLKs are handled in these operating system.
Windows Vista, Windows 7, Windows 2008, Windows 10 VLKs have been replaced with Multiple Activation Keys (MAKs) that either activate copies through a local Key Management Server (KMS), which in turn reports back license usage to Microsoft, or activates directly in communication with Microsoft. Currently our Windows Product Key Viewer does not report these MAKs properly. You might see our product display the Windows Vista, Windows 7, Windows 2008 and Windows 10 License Key as BBBBB-BBBBB-BBBBB-BBBBB-BBBBB
